Join host Vic D'Arcy as she sits down with Brandi Susewitz, the CEO of ReSeat, an award winning SaaS inventory management platform revolutionizing how organizations manage and repurpose furniture.
Brandi shares how ReSeat is addressing the staggering reality that 98% of all contract furniture ends up in landfills. By introducing ReSeat IDs “digital product passports” businesses can now track, reuse, donate, or resell furniture with real time visibility into both their inventory and carbon footprint.
We dive into how ReSeat's mission is reshaping the future of asset management, preventing waste, and creating a circular marketplace where every piece of furniture has a meaningful second life.

In this episode of All Things Circular hosts Rich Bulger and Peter Evans welcome Leah Pollen from Semry Solutions and Gary Miciunas from ChiefCircularityOfficer.Com explore the formation of the Circular Fractional Network—a curated platform connecting top talent with companies driving circular economy initiatives.
The benefits of hiring a fractional officer include: cost savings compared to a full-time executive, access to specialized expertise and experience, flexibility to scale involvement based on your needs, faster onboarding and immediate impact, helping to bridge leadership gaps during transitions or growth phases.

In this episode of All Things Circular, host Peter Evans and Damian Polak, dive deep into the dynamic world of liquidation, returns, and wholesale with industry veteran Justin Prescott of Via Trading. Via Trading is one of the leading liquidation companies in the United States. With over a decade of experience in product sourcing and surplus inventory recovery, Justin shares valuable insights into how businesses can turn excess inventory into new opportunities and recover more cash and space, faster.
Justin unpacks the strategy behind LiquidateNow, Via Trading’s specialized program that helps manufacturers, distributors, retailers, and traders recover costs and unlock value from surplus goods. From one-off closeout deals to full truckloads of customer returns, Justin explains how the secondary market plays a crucial role in building a more circular economy by extending the life of products and reducing waste.
Via Trading caters to a diverse array of retailers, flea market vendors, eBay sellers, online marketplace entrepreneurs, discount stores, and more. Whether you're a seasoned wholesaler or a budding e-commerce seller, Justin offers practical advice on how to tap into the liquidation ecosystem to drive profits while supporting more sustainable business practices.
